Legal Requirements & Penalties in AR
Arkansas law requires workers' compensation coverage for most businesses with employees. Failure to comply can result in fines up to $10,000 and other penalties. The system is no-fault, providing benefits to injured workers regardless of fault.

Industry Risk Factors & Class Codes
Premiums are based on classification codes assigned to job roles. High-risk industries like agriculture pay more than low-risk ones like office work. Keeping accurate records helps reduce costs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does workers compensation insurance cover?
It covers medical expenses, lost wages, and rehabilitation for employees injured at work, as well as liability protection for employers.
Is workers compensation required in Magazine?
Yes, just like the rest of AR, employers in Magazine must provide coverage or face fines and penalties.
